网站搭建的基础知识
1. HTML5简介
HTML5是HTML的第五个版本,自2014年正式发布以来,已经成为了网页开发的标准。它不仅支持丰富的多媒体元素,还提供了许多新的API,使得网页开发更加灵活和高效。
2. 网站搭建的基本步骤
- 环境搭建:安装开发工具,如浏览器、文本编辑器、服务器软件等。
- 编写代码:使用HTML5、CSS3和JavaScript等语言编写网页代码。
- 上传代码:将编写好的网页代码上传到服务器。
- 测试与优化:测试网站功能,并对服务器进行配置和优化。
服务器配置
1. 服务器软件选择
常见的服务器软件有Apache、Nginx和IIS等。其中,Apache和Nginx是开源软件,性能稳定,易于配置。
2. 服务器软件安装
以下以Apache为例,介绍如何在Windows和Linux系统上安装Apache。
Windows系统
- 下载Apache软件包。
- 解压软件包,将其放置到系统盘的根目录。
- 双击Apache安装程序,按照提示进行安装。
Linux系统
- 使用以下命令安装Apache:
sudo apt-get update
sudo apt-get install apache2
- 安装完成后,使用以下命令启动Apache服务:
sudo systemctl start apache2
3. 服务器配置
- 修改默认站点:在
/etc/apache2/sites-available/目录下修改默认站点配置文件000-default.conf。 - 虚拟主机:配置虚拟主机,允许同一台服务器上运行多个网站。
服务器优化技巧
1. 压缩与缓存
- Gzip压缩:使用Apache的Gzip模块对静态资源进行压缩,减少数据传输量。
- 浏览器缓存:配置浏览器缓存,让用户在下次访问时加载更快。
2. 网络优化
- CDN加速:使用CDN将静态资源分发到全球各地的服务器,减少访问延迟。
- SSL加密:使用SSL证书对网站进行加密,提高安全性。
3. 服务器性能优化
- 内存优化:调整Apache和MySQL等服务的内存配置,提高系统性能。
- 磁盘优化:使用SSD硬盘,提高读写速度。
实战案例
以下是一个简单的HTML5网站搭建案例:
- 环境搭建:安装Apache、MySQL和PHP。
- 编写代码:
<!DOCTYPE html>
<html>
<head>
<title>我的网站</title>
</head>
<body>
<h1>欢迎来到我的网站</h1>
<p>这里是网站的内容...</p>
</body>
</html>
- 上传代码:将代码上传到服务器根目录。
- 测试与优化:访问网站,检查功能是否正常。
通过以上步骤,您可以快速掌握HTML5网站搭建,从入门到精通。在实战过程中,不断学习和优化,使您的网站更加高效、安全。
